Coronavirus Can Infect The Ear Study Suggests

Researchers who performed autopsies on COVID-19 patients found SARS-CoV-2, the virus that causes the disease, in the middle ear and the mastoid area of the head. The mastoid is the hollow bone behind the ear, while the middle ear is an air-filled space containing three small bones that help us to hear. The findings were published in the journal JAMA Otolaryngology–Head & Neck Surgery. The study involved three deceased people who tested positive for SARS-CoV-2 and had COVID-19: one woman in her 80s, and a man and woman both in their 60s....

Corneal Arcus What The Ring Around Your Cornea Means

Sometimes referred to as “ring around the pupil,” this condition is known as corneal arcus. More specifically, it is called arcus senilis in people in their 60s and up and arcus juvenilis in younger people. Corneal arcus may appear as an arc above or beneath the cornea. Or it may form a ring around the cornea. While it is often considered benign, evidence suggests that it may be predictive of heart disease in younger people....

Coronavirus Antibodies Present In 16 Percent Of First Responders Tested Across New York

The tests were administered to 1,000 members of the New York City Fire Department (FDNY), including emergency medical technicians, and 1,000 members of the New York City Police Department (NYPD). Initial results showed about 17 percent of those tested at FDNY carried coronavirus antibodies, as did 10.5 percent of those at NYPD. Of all 2,000 people sampled, about 16 percent tested positive overall. Cuomo said the state would administer another 1,000 antibody tests to transit workers employed by the MTA, State Police and Department of Corrections and Community Supervision before the end of the day on Wednesday....
